The Influence of Temperature Level on Paint Application
When you're intending a business outside paint project, the temperature level can significantly influence exactly how well the paint adheres and dries.
Preferably, you wish to repaint when temperatures range in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's also cold, the paint may not treat effectively, causing problems like peeling off or splitting.
On the other side, if it's too warm, the paint can dry out also quickly, preventing appropriate attachment and resulting in an uneven coating.
You must likewise take into consideration the time of day; early morning or late afternoon supplies cooler temperatures, which can be more desirable.
Always examine the supplier's referrals for the particular paint you're using, as they frequently supply advice on the excellent temperature range for optimum outcomes.
Moisture and Its Effect on Drying Times
Temperature level isn't the only environmental aspect that influences your business exterior painting project; humidity plays a considerable duty too. High moisture degrees can decrease drying out times significantly, influencing the general top quality of your paint job.
When the air is saturated with wetness, the paint takes longer to treat, which can cause problems like inadequate adhesion and a higher danger of mildew growth. If you're painting on an especially moist day, be planned for extended delay times in between layers.
It's essential to keep track of local weather conditions and plan appropriately. Preferably, go for humidity degrees in between 40% and 70% for ideal drying out.
Keeping these consider mind ensures your job stays on track and provides a lasting coating.
